About the Serenity Room
- Located in McWherter Library, 3rd Floor, Room 308.
- Inclusive space intended for for individual meditation, yoga, spiritual practice, or quiet reflection.
- Equipped with yoga mats, meditation cushions, rugs, LED candles, and supplies for a variety of meditation practices. Users are encouraged to bring their own meditation and prayer related items as well.
- Funded by a CoRS grant awarded to the International Faculty and Staff Association (IFSA).
Serenity Room Rules
- Only currently enrolled students, faculty, and staff may reserve the space.
- This space is intended for use by one person at a time.
- Reserving the space for study sessions, socializing, meetings, or other academic activities unrelated to meditation, individual yoga practice, or spiritual practice is not allowed.
- The consumption of food or beverages is prohibited.
- The use of open flames, candles, incense, or scented products is prohibited.
- Once the room is reserved online, the key must be checked out at the Circulation Desk and returned 30 minutes before the library closes.
- The room may be reserved for 1 hour per day and up to 30 days in advance.
- Continuous use beyond 1 hour requires coordination through library staff to ensure equitable access.
- Staff reserve the right to remove any item or individual misusing the space or compromising safety or property of the library.
- Any damage or safety hazard must be reported immediately to library staff.
Conduct & Courtesy
- The Serenity Room is in a Quiet Zone. All activities done within the room should be non-disruptive and respectful of the purpose of the space.
- Remove shoes upon entering and place them on the designated shoe tray.
- Clean and return mats, rugs, and supplies to their original locations after use.
- Restore furniture configuration if altered.
- Remove personal items and religious symbols after each session.
- Room supplies are available for shared use.
Library staff will monitor usage to ensure equitable access and compliance with policy. Questions about permissible use and reservations should be directed to the Circulation Department at lib_circ@memphis.edu.
